I've been having some moderate pain in my tennis elbow area, and I'm starting to wonder if there's any way this could be related to excessive masturbation. Could that be causing it or making it worse? I'm really curious about how these things could be connected.

Excessive masturbation is not directly related to tennis elbow pain. The pain in your elbow is likely due to overuse of the muscles and tendons in that area. To help alleviate the pain, you can try taking over-the-counter pain relievers such as ibuprofen (Advil) or naproxen (Aleve) as per the recommended dosage on the package. Additionally, you can apply a topical analgesic cream like diclofenac (Voltaren) to the affected area. Resting the arm, using a brace for support, and doing gentle stretching exercises may also help in relieving the pain. If the pain persists or worsens, it is advisable to consult a healthcare professional for further evaluation and treatment.
